Low-electrical-resistivity refractory material applied to bottom of electric-arc furnace
The invention discloses a low-electrical-resistivity refractory material applied to the bottom of an electric-arc furnace. The material is prepared from the following substances in parts by weight: 35-44 parts of magnesium, 13-28 parts of titanium, 11-24 parts of copper, 6-9 parts of sodium fluoride, 10-14 parts of master batches, 5-12 parts of white alkali, 35-38 parts of titanium dioxide, 3-5 parts of ground calcium carbonate, 25-34 parts of expanded perlite, 6-8 parts of polybutylene terephthalate and 25-41 parts of graphite. The refractory material has low electrical resistivity and wide application range, can be applied to anodes at the bottoms of various types of direct-current electric-arc furnaces, can be maintained freely in operation, and is low in price and simple in blow-in process.
